How to Choose the Perfect Office or Gaming Chair
Determine Your Budget
The first step is setting a realistic budget. Entry-level office chairs can cost less than $100, but these often sacrifice durability and support, with thin padding, cheap materials, and shorter lifespans. Over time, fake leather may crack, and fabric can fray or pill. If you plan to use your chair daily for years to come, expect to spend between $200 and $300 at minimum for a reliable, supportive model. Premium chairs can exceed $1,000, offering advanced ergonomic features, robust construction, and warranties of up to 12 years. Think of your chair as a long-term investment that can boost your productivity and health.
Consider Size and Capacity
Next, evaluate the size of the chair, including its backrest and weight capacity. Do you prefer a high-back model with a headrest, or a more traditional mid-back design? Need a chair that supports up to 500 pounds, or is 250 pounds sufficient? Many ergonomic chairs come in various sizes, so choose one that comfortably fits your body to ensure proper support and comfort during long sitting sessions.
Prioritize Ergonomics and Adjustability
While initial considerations like size are important, ergonomic features and adjustability often determine how well a chair supports your health over time. Look for lumbar support options—either adjustable or contoured—that align with your spine’s natural curve. The ability to modify seat height, tilt, tilt tension, and backrest angle is essential for personalized comfort. Chairs with adjustable armrests (height, width, angle, and depth) help reduce strain on elbows and shoulders. A seat with a waterfall edge promotes healthy blood flow in your legs, and adjustable seat depth ensures your knees are comfortably supported without pressure points.

Ergonomics and Adjustability Features
- Back Support: Look for lumbar adjustments or contoured backrests that support your lower back.
- Seat Height and Depth: Ensure you can set your seat height so your knees are at a 90-degree angle, and your thighs are supported without pressure behind the knees.
- Recline and Tilt Tension: Adjustable tilt allows you to lean comfortably, with tension controls to match your weight.
- Armrests: Preferably adjustable in multiple directions to reduce strain on your shoulders and elbows.
- Additional Features: Breathable materials, removable or customizable panels, and fold-away components for space-saving are valuable depending on your needs.

Frequently Asked Questions about Office Chairs
Why Are Office Chairs So Expensive?
High-end office chairs often cost hundreds or even over a thousand dollars due to significant investments in research, ergonomic development, and durability testing. Leading brands like Herman Miller, Steelcase, and Haworth employ teams of designers, medical consultants, and engineers, passing those costs onto consumers. These chairs also feature extensive adjustability, premium materials, and long warranties (often 10-12 years), making them a worthwhile long-term investment for health, comfort, and productivity.
Are Office Chairs Suitable for Gaming?
Absolutely. Many high-quality office chairs offer superior support and adjustability, making them excellent for gaming sessions. While gaming chairs often feature additional accessories like built-in massage or footrests, office chairs excel in ergonomic design, which can prevent soreness and improve sleep quality after long gaming marathons.
